Overview

With a new administration in the White House, there is a renewed focus on workplace immigration enforcement and compliance. Employers need to stay informed and prepared for potential regulatory changes, workplace visits from immigration enforcement agencies, and evolving compliance expectations.

This webinar, led by Lia Elliott, Attorney and Co-Managing Partner at Staffing GC, and Jenifer Lambert, Chief Strategy Officer at Verstela, will provide practical strategies to help employers and HR professionals navigate these complexities with confidence.

What You Will Learn:

  • Preparation Strategies – How to proactively ensure your workplace is compliant and prepared in case of an immigration enforcement visit.
  • Handling Workplace Inspections – What to expect during an ICE or immigration enforcement visit, best practices for responding, and how to protect the rights of your organization and employees.
  • Navigating Employee Conversations – Approaches for discussing immigration-related concerns in the workplace, fostering a compliant, informed, and supportive work environment.

This session will provide actionable insights and compliance tools to help your organization remain aligned with U.S. employment eligibility laws while navigating shifting enforcement priorities.

Who Should Attend:

HR professionals, compliance officers, business owners, and anyone responsible for managing or overseeing employment eligibility and legal compliance within their organization.
